Transaction 70c4cf33e11fa760dede04acdac7ce7d28943c8bb5e13dc3a30f3e3c7c6afffa

2 Input
1 Outputs
  • 70c4cf33e11fa760dede04acdac7ce7d28943c8bb5e13dc3a30f3e3c7c6afffa:0
  • value  1037076
    address  3GFTkR11b6QvHENgfWi4egyX93uRWSRU6Q